Analysis

The most recent figure for annual area burnt by wildfires by region in Guatemala is 368,612 hectares, measured in 2024.

The figure is up 55.3% on the previous year and up 92.0% over ten years.

Over the whole period, annual area burnt by wildfires by region in Guatemala peaked at 852,839 hectares in 2003 and was at its lowest, 150,798 hectares, in 2004.

That places Guatemala 57th out of 225 countries with data for 2024, putting it in the top quarter.

The long-run direction has been consistently falling across the 23 years of available data.
